18 Ceramic inkjet printer tile industry Earliest inkjet developments started in approx 2002 (Kerajet and Xennia) 2008 a few manufacturers with digital systems operating 2010 more than 10 digital manufacturers Proliferation based on success Digital equipment sales now exceed traditional analogue saleson an annual basis Repeat sales and adoption of inkjet worldwide Inkjet technology is transforming the ceramic tile industry Installed base growing rapidly and especially in China Example: Xennia ceramic inkjet system sales growing + 100% year on year for 3 years
19 Ceramic tile market Worldwide ceramic tile output > 9,500M sq m (2010) Production focussed in Asia and EU (2008 numbers) Asia 58.8% EU 19.4% Central/South America 9.8% Other Europe (incl. Turkey) 5.2% Equipment sales in 2008 > $800M Difficult economic conditions in 2008 Good recovery now Inkjet growth accelerating Source: Ceramic World Review
20 Ceramics market drivers Key market drivers are: Shorter product lifecycles Natural randomisation Desire for greater product differentiation Bevelled edges Textured surfaces Customisation and personalisation Wider range of tile types Different firing regimes for different materials Thinner tiles use less material (inkjet is non contact) Shorter print runs Cost reduction Reduced inventory and higher yield Quality
21 Ceramics market need Market requirement for ceramic tile printing Printing system High productivity (>900 m 2 /hr) High reliability (>98% up time) Cost effective High quality (300+dpi, greyscale,) Good colour performance (4+ colours) Inks Excellent colour performance when fired Good reliability in system Lower operating costs

24 Example of a ceramic tile inkjet printer Fixed array, single pass recirculating system Features Variable image printing Print speed 29 m/min (different modes available) High resolution (300 or 600 dpi, 8 level greyscale) Multi-colour decoration (4-6 colours) Print widths 560 mm or 720 mm High reliability from recirculating technology Optional maintenance station Hope Ceramics Inkjet tile printer Foshan, China
25 Textile market Over 21Bn metres printed globally Market value $165Bn Overall growth 2% CAGR Technology (2007) 40% rotary screen printing 40% flatbed screen 19% other traditional 1% digital Regional mix 50% Asia,15% Europe, 11% North America Digital printing growing rapidly (20% CAGR) Source: Gherzi Research 2008
26 Digital textile market RTR digital textile market 2010 Hardware $137m (6% growth) Ink $454m (15% growth) Printed output value $1.3Bn (13% growth) DTG digital textile market 2010 Hardware $184m 23% growth for ~10,000 high end units Ink $145m (32% growth) Printed output $2.45Bn (35% growth) Systems Mimaki (and Mimaki based), Roland, Mutoh (low end) Robustelli, Reggiani, Konica Minolta, Osiris (high end) Inks from Huntsman, Dupont, Xennia, Dystar, BASF, Kiian, Sensient etc Source: IT Strategies Spring 2009
27 Textile market drivers Drivers towards digital printing Reduced time to introduce new designs (few hours versus several days) Lower energy consumption Lower water and materials consumption Reduced cost to introduce new designs (no requirement to make screens) Competitive for shorter runs Example: lower cost below1,200m for 8 colour screen versus typical digital Current typical digital cost 3-5/m 2 Average run length decreasing Now below 2,000m, was 3,500m in 1994 Promise of even lower digital costs, lower at all run lengths Huge potential for digital textile printing Source: Gherzi 2008
28 Textile market need Market requirement for RTR textiles Printing system High productivity (>300 m 2 /hr) High reliability (>98% up time) Cost effective (Cost ( )/productivity(m 2 /hr) <2000) High quality (600+dpi, greyscale, 6+ colours) Inks Excellent colour performance (competitive with analogue) Excellent fastness performance (competitive with analogue) Ink costs that give printed cost < analogue for required run length

32 Diagonal printing High productivity All nozzles are used efficiently Continuous substrate motion Quality Greyscale high resolution printing Disguise missing nozzles & head variability through software algorithms Redundancy in software, not spare nozzles No banding Maintenance without stopping line Same proven technology as XY systems High reliability printheads Flexibility to vary time spent on maintenance

42 Solar energy generation Huge potential for energy generation 840 W/m 2 reaches Earth s surface during daylight e.g TW strikes continental USA All electricity needs met with 10% efficient devices covering 2% of area (Interstate highways currently cover 1.5% of area) Solar energy harvesting Thermal heat from sun heats water Used for hot water and swimming pools Photovoltaic energy from sun used to generate electricity Can be used for any purpose
43 Solar photovoltaics Types of photovoltaic (PV) (solar cells) available Conventional (inorganic) 1 st generation crystalline Si 2 nd gen poly-si, a-si, CdTe or CIGS Input energy creates electron-hole pairs Separated by internal field Generates photocurrent Organic (small molecule or polymer) Heterojunction design incorporates: Electron transport layer (ETL) and hole transport layer (HTL) Input energy creates excitons ETL/HTL interface drives dissociation into electrons and holes Standard materials P3HT and C 60 derivatives
44 OPV schematic P3HT bandgap 1.9 ev PCBM LUMO-P3HT HOMO separation ~ 1eV Carrier mobilities 10-4 cm 2 /Vs Device efficiencies >4% Christoph Brabec and James Durrant, Solution- Processed Organic Solar Cells, MRS Bulletin, 33, 670 (2008)
45 Solar photovoltaics Key figures of merit for PV Efficiency Percentage of incident energy converted into electrical energy Includes collection efficiency as well as conversion efficiency Cost Measured in $ (or )/W p Current typical cost 2-8$/W p Need to reduce significantly Lifetime Minimum 3-5 years Desirable years

48 Traditional techniques Thermal/electron beam evaporation Material is heated and evaporates Deposits onto substrate and layer grows CVD/MOCVD Material made into volatile compound Compound decomposes to deposit material Spin coating Material in solution spun on flat surface Uniform coating with evaporation of solvent Spray coating Solution sprayed on surface Solvent evaporates
